Service Description: Data for 2020 and 2021 for traffic bottlenecks, average traffic speeds, planning time index, travel time index, interstate travel time reliability, and non-interstate travel time reliability to be used as part of the congestion management process (CMP). Data source is INRIX, University of Maryland CATT Lab and I-95 Corridor Coalition.
